Seeing “Let’s Pass!” in huge letters, because the theme for Cisco Are living US, rings a bell in my memory of the football announcer’s “Gooooooooooaaaaaaaallllllllll” cry. This reminder excites me for the remainder of Ted Lasso’s season 3. My thoughts makes those connections for soccer, er, football, and Cisco Are living.
Like the most efficient examples of coaches are those with the most efficient win/loss file, the similar is going for Cisco APIs. And every now and then, the most efficient coaches search for steady growth fairly than profitable in any respect prices. We proceed to paintings with engineering groups to give a boost to Cisco APIs over the years, and our training has yielded some superb examples, which you’ll find out about at Cisco Are living US in June 2023.
Be told what Cisco has been as much as in API design and implementation
You will have noticed the Cisco API-first announcement beginning with backward compatibility for seven flagship Cisco APIs in November 2022. It is possible for you to to peer the software that is helping discover backward compatibility via getting a demo of API Insights within the DevNet Zone. The API Insights demo presentations how we will examine two OpenAPI paperwork. Cisco joined the OpenAPI initiative in mid-2022. Through evaluating the adjustments in OpenAPI paperwork throughout releases, groups can generate changelogs for APIs and monitor adjustments over the years. We percentage a preview of the brand new API Insights model used internally, which might be up to date as open supply in summer season 2023. This preview presentations automation talents for producing changelogs and figuring out undesirable breaking adjustments. After dealing with huge OpenAPI paperwork with loads of 1000’s, even hundreds of thousands of strains, we will display you our findings. You need to forestall via and spot this demo. And we wish to listen your API design questions.
Bettering your developer enjoy
We additionally wish to know your enjoy with API documentation at developer.cisco.com. Please move to the Design Considering House of the DevNet Zone, percentage your enjoy, uncover the new adjustments within the developer portal, and supply comments on long run trends. Designers are there all week to be told out of your reviews. Please prevent via, whole our survey, and undergo a well-honed design considering enjoy.
Inclusive language in API design
We consider within the energy of phrases at Cisco and feature included checking out for our inclusive language coverage inside our API Insights software. When biased phrases equivalent to grasp, slave, blacklist, or whitelist are detected in an OpenAPI file, the API Insights toolset notifies and lists prompt choices.
We just lately investigated care for biased language in a launched API. We got here up with 3 doable approaches:
- The “New handiest” method makes use of the inclusive time period just for the brand new advent of an object. Recall to mind the principle/grasp default department identify transfer that GitHub carried out as a excellent instance.
- The “Rip off the Band-Help” method for JSON payloads returned from an API, for instance. Tell builders that relying at the present API model, it’ll go back masterDevice/slaveDevices, and within the subsequent model, it’ll go back controlDevice/dataDevices.
- The “Alias” method for the API design lets in each phrases to paintings for a delegated period of time and replace the API documentation to advertise the more moderen method. For instance, this method may paintings for biased phrases in endpoint paths. You need to present some making plans and time to transport to the inclusive time period.
If you have an interest in such design discussions, please prevent via the API High quality Demo pod within the DevNet Zone and percentage your learnings and easiest practices.
Join API-first, API high quality, and API safety periods
Serious about hands-on workshops? Get into the tooling with those periods:
Need to uncover and be told from others? Pass to those periods:
- API first in a CLI global, take into consideration API first – DEVNET-1050
Anne Mild, Chief, World Developer Revel in
Ray Stephenson, Sr Director, Head of Developer Family members - Extending Studies with APIs – INTAPP-1300, Thursday, Jun 8, 11:30 – 12:15 PDT
Dexter Park, Lead Software Developer, Starbucks
Ray Stephenson, Sr Director, Head of Developer Family members, Cisco Methods, Inc.
Austin Lin, VP Product Control, Cisco Methods, Inc.
For a deeper dive into trade easiest practices, don’t omit those periods:
Within the intervening time, be told from those developer assets
If you can’t sign up for Cisco Are living in individual, please take a look at the day by day DevNet readout/takeaways with our are living broadcast.
Additionally, each and every consultation (except for workshops) will move to Cisco Survive-demand in a couple of weeks.
You’ll all the time enjoy interactive documentation on developer.cisco.com/studying and check out our Studying Labs or reserve a Sandbox to check out out Cisco programmable generation free of charge.
We’d love to listen to what you suppose.
Ask a query or depart a remark underneath.
And keep hooked up with Cisco DevNet on social!
LinkedIn | Twitter @CiscoDevNet | Fb | YouTube Channel
Proportion: